Pam graduated in 1985 in the Netherlands and came to Canada in 1987. Her main focus is treating clients with neurological issues. She is an extremely experienced neuro physiotherapist and she uses the Bobath / Normal Movement Concept. Pam has taken numerous courses in the field. Her second passion is oil painting. November 28th, 2017Alia Pfeiffer graduated with a Master’s of Science in Physiotherapy from McMaster University in 2003. For 19 years, she has been treating patients using a combination of soft tissue muscle release, joint mobilizations, intramuscular stimulation (IMS), acupuncture, taping, stretching and strengthening exercises.
